    Exploring Data Centers

    When you think about big shop technology, data centers are probably one of the first things that come to mind. These are the heart and soul of the internet, the places where vast amounts of data are stored, processed, and distributed. Photos of data centers often showcase rows upon rows of servers, blinking lights, and complex cooling systems. It’s like stepping into a futuristic world where information is king. The scale of these facilities is truly impressive, with some data centers spanning hundreds of thousands of square feet. Inside, you'll find a carefully orchestrated environment designed to keep everything running smoothly. Temperature control is critical, as overheating can cause serious damage to the sensitive equipment. That's why you often see elaborate cooling systems, including massive air conditioners and liquid cooling technologies. The organization is also key, with cables neatly arranged and labeled to ensure easy maintenance and troubleshooting. Technicians constantly monitor the systems, looking for any signs of trouble. They use sophisticated software to track performance, identify potential issues, and respond quickly to any emergencies. Security is another major concern, with multiple layers of protection to prevent unauthorized access. This includes biometric scanners, surveillance cameras, and strict access control procedures.     Sustainability and Environmental Impact

    As big shop technology continues to grow, it's becoming increasingly important to consider its sustainability and environmental impact. Data centers, in particular, consume a lot of energy, and their carbon footprint can be significant. Photos documenting efforts to reduce environmental impact showcase a commitment to a greener future. That's why many big shops are investing in renewable energy sources, such as solar and wind power. They're also implementing energy-efficient cooling systems and optimizing their operations to minimize waste. The photos might show solar panels on the roof of a data center or wind turbines generating electricity nearby. You might also see images of liquid cooling systems, which are more efficient than traditional air conditioning. Some companies are even experimenting with locating data centers in colder climates, where they can take advantage of natural cooling. In addition to reducing energy consumption, big shops are also working to minimize their waste. This includes recycling electronic equipment and reducing the amount of packaging they use. They're also exploring ways to reuse waste heat from data centers, such as using it to heat nearby buildings.
